Multifocal Lenses: A Detailed Introduction
Multifocal lenses, with their capability to provide clear vision at various ranges, are an exceptional choice for cataract surgery. These lenses work by focusing light from various distances onto the retina, permitting you to see both near and far items without the demand for glasses or contact lenses.
They can fix presbyopia, a problem that affects the ability to concentrate on close items, and astigmatism, which creates blurred vision. Multifocal lenses use a practical and flexible service, permitting you to delight in tasks such as reading, driving, and making use of digital tools without continuously switching between glasses.

The Advantages and Downsides of Toric Lenses
When thinking about toric lenses for your cataract surgical procedure, it's important to weigh the benefits and disadvantages they use.
Toric lenses are especially developed to correct astigmatism, a problem that creates obscured vision as a result of an irregularly designed cornea. One significant advantage of toric lenses is their capacity to offer better visual acuity, particularly for individuals with considerable astigmatism.
These lenses can effectively reduce or get rid of the requirement for glasses or call lenses after cataract surgery.
Nevertheless, it's important to note that toric lenses are much more pricey compared to traditional monofocal lenses.
Furthermore, toric lenses might not be suitable for everyone. They require specific alignment during surgery and might have restricted options for fixing near or distance vision.
It's crucial to speak with your eye doctor to establish if toric lenses are the appropriate choice for you.
